Description
Photograph was edited for publication purposes
Photograph caption dated January 23, 1963 reads, "Wife, son dead." Hayes A. Eaton lost his wife and son in a fire at their home in Sun Valley.; See images #00121645 through #00121647 for all photos in this series.
